    Quote Originally Posted by Jonlem View Post
    The front end was extremely light, on several occasions it was nearly blown over outside our workshop

    The door hinge was broken on arrival and I believe there is normally a better way to secure the door than using tape but that was the fastest solution at the time, either way it is only an outer skin and weighed less than the polycarbonate window
    Hi James.

    I was aware that the doors are just a skin, and I don't think they would be much use to me, unless a more satisfactory method of fixing them can be devised. They're quoting £600 and 600g for one door skin.

    As for the front end, I will get one of those if I can ever get some money together. It would be perfect for my car.

    Total weight for that is 5kg, which is nice, but the price is £2150. Ouch.

    I don't know how much chance you had to study the car, but I'm curious as to what they've done with brakes - any information on those please?
